使用git cvsimport工具进行导入。
1) Make sure you have git-core package installed on your local machine and it includes the git-cvsimport command. To check:
[$local]: git help -a | grep cvsimport
cvsimport merge-resolve show-ref
If not present, you can use following command in Ubuntu:
sudo apt-get install git-cvs
2) Make sure you have cvsps command-line tool installed. To check:
[$local]: which cvsps
/usr/local/bin/cvsps
3) Prepare your CVS login so that the git tool will be able to log you in to the CVS server automatically. Note that you do not need to do this if CVSROOT is already set up and .cvspass in your home directory is already populated with the correct password.
[$local]: export CVSROOT=:pserver:cvsuser@cvsserver.com:/home/<main repository>
[$local]: cvs login
4) Run the git cvsimport tool. The tool will import your code into the current directory you are on, so make sure you are in the correct directory.
[$local]: mkdir app
[$local]: cd app
[$local]: git cvsimport -v path/to/your/app
本文档详细介绍了如何使用git-cvsimport工具将CVS仓库迁移到Git中。包括安装必要的软件包、设置CVS登录信息及运行迁移工具的具体步骤。
8

被折叠的 条评论
为什么被折叠?



